Transaction 86e2cb999e787eca2158617b0ff3c76035fde2ee7ec812f571b848f671c8eea2
1 Input
1 Output
-
86e2cb999e787eca2158617b0ff3c76035fde2ee7ec812f571b848f671c8eea2:0
- value
- 576999
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 547d68487fac22c2fc335ce0ca67577fe001b4ee OP_EQUALVERIFY OP_CHECKSIG
- address
- 18hjza3DWEG99QM7MPoDKg2hHepKfahRWB